E93 rear upper side covers

Can anyone who has a convertible tell me why the passenger side rear upper side trim panel is 3 times the cost of the drivers side? Looks exactly the same other than orientation and not some unique part. Want to replace for some small cosmetic damage, but will repair passenger side rather than waste the money.

Passenger Part #51439150930
Driver Part #51439150929
